Questions About ENT Services and Treatments
What ENT and allergy services are offered at the Sewing St location in Princeton?
At our Sewing St office in Princeton, we provide a full spectrum of ENT and allergy treatments, including care for sinus problems, hearing issues, throat disorders, and customized allergy testing and management to address your specific concerns.
How can I schedule an appointment at Penn Medicine Becker ENT & Allergy on Sewing St?
Scheduling an appointment is easy! You can call our Sewing St office directly or use the online appointment request feature on our website. We’re dedicated to accommodating your schedule and making the process smooth.
Do you treat pediatric patients at the Princeton Sewing St location?
Absolutely! We offer specialized ENT and allergy care for children at our Sewing St office. Our team is experienced in handling pediatric conditions such as ear infections, tonsil and adenoid issues, and childhood allergies with gentle and attentive care.
What should I bring to my first appointment at the Sewing St office?
For your first visit, please bring a valid ID, your insurance card, a list of current medications, and any relevant medical records. This information helps us provide you with personalized and effective care right from the start.
Is there convenient parking available at the Sewing St location?
Yes, our Princeton Sewing St office offers convenient parking options for our patients. We aim to make your visit as hassle-free as possible, starting with easy access to our facility.
